For effective usage, DNA nanostructure undergoes a process called purification after its fabrication, during which only well-fabricated DNA nanostructure is collected. In this research, a microfluidic sieving structure utilizing Ogston sieving mechanism is used to replace traditional gel electrophoresis, which requires manual labor and long time, to provide much faster, automated and efficient purification method.
